The New Frontier: Venture Capital’s Shift to AI Infrastructure Investment
Venture Capital’s New Focus
As the landscape of artificial intelligence (AI) continues to evolve, venture capital (VC) is experiencing a remarkable transformation. By April 4, 2026, the focus of venture funding is shifting from AI products to essential infrastructure. This pivot highlights a growing recognition of the importance of foundational elements such as AI chips, data centers, energy supply, and physical space for computing. These components are increasingly being viewed as high-value assets crucial for supporting the explosive growth of AI applications.
The Rise of AI Infrastructure
The shift towards AI infrastructure stems from the pressing need for enhanced computational power and efficiency. With the rapid advancement of AI technologies, traditional computing resources are struggling to keep pace with the demand. Venture capitalists are now prioritizing investments in the underlying infrastructure that enables AI functionality, marking a significant change in their funding strategies.
Key Investment Areas
Several specific areas within AI infrastructure are attracting substantial investment:
- AI Chips: Specialized hardware designed to accelerate AI computations is in high demand. Companies developing advanced AI chips are becoming prime targets for VC funding, as these innovations are essential for improving processing speeds and efficiency.
- Data Centers: The need for robust data storage and processing capabilities is driving investments in new data center technologies. Startups focusing on optimizing energy consumption and enhancing security within data centers are particularly appealing to investors.
- Energy Supply: As AI applications consume significant amounts of energy, the intersection of AI and energy supply is becoming a focal point. Solutions that provide sustainable and efficient energy sources for AI operations are garnering attention from VCs.
- Computational Space: The physical infrastructure required to house advanced computing technologies is another critical area for investment. Companies that can provide scalable and efficient computing environments are likely to see increased funding opportunities.
Trends Shaping the Market
Several key trends are influencing the venture capital landscape as it transitions towards AI infrastructure:
- Alternative Hardware: As the demand for AI grows, so does the need for alternative hardware solutions. Innovators focusing on developing new types of chips and computing architectures are gaining traction, as these alternatives can offer better performance at lower costs.
- Sovereign Computing: Concerns over data privacy and national security are driving interest in sovereign computing solutions. Investments in infrastructure that ensures data sovereignty and compliance with local regulations are becoming increasingly appealing.
- AI-Energy Intersection: The synergy between AI technologies and energy efficiency is a burgeoning field. Startups that can leverage AI to optimize energy consumption in data centers and other computing environments are positioned for success.
Corporate Involvement
Interestingly, many of the corporate players in the tech industry are not just passive clients of these infrastructure solutions; they are also stepping into the role of investors. This duality allows corporations to ensure a steady supply of resources while also capitalizing on the growth potential of these sectors. Companies such as Google, Amazon, and Microsoft are increasingly investing in startups focused on AI infrastructure to secure their supply chains and foster innovation.
